People take all kinds of risks for all kinds of reasons.  We enjoy those doing acrobatics in shows.  We are amazed at what astronauts do in space.  Just watch a boy on a skateboard and there’s risky behaviour for you!!  Jesus Christ also engaged in seemingly risky behaviour.   Listen to these amazing words from the Gospel of John chapter 10.

The reason my Father loves me is that I lay down my life—only to take it up again. No one takes it from me, but I lay it down of my own accord. I have authority to lay it down and authority to take it up again. This command I received from my Father.  John 10:17-18

Jesus risked everything in order to do His Father’s will.  His choices ultimately led to His being arrested, tortured, and killed on a cross so You and I could be forgiven and have a loving relationship with God forever.  Great risk.  Great cost. Great reward.

But then, the rubber hits the road because Jesus asks this of us:

If any of you wants to be my follower, you must give up your own way, take up your cross daily, and follow me. If you try to hang on to your life, you will lose it. But if you give up your life for my sake, you will save it. And what do you benefit if you gain the whole world but are yourself lost or destroyed?  Luke 9:23-25

Not an easy or convenient choice for any of us at any time but it is where we will find true life.

Thank you Jesus for risking all and giving all for us.   You put the lives of others before Your own.  We are very grateful.

We pray today that You will help us choose and act with the same loving surrender to Your Heavenly Father’s will that You demonstrated when You voluntarily laid down Your life for us.  Help us to remember that great risk with You, even at great cost will bring a great reward.  Amen

Let’s find out today what God is asking of us and even if it appears risky, let’s trust His direction to us rather than what’s going on around us.
